26693306 has 4 divisors (see below), whose sum is σ = 40039962. Its totient is φ = 13346652.
The previous prime is 26693299. The next prime is 26693341. The reversal of 26693306 is 60339662.
It is a semiprime because it is the product of two primes.
It can be written as a sum of positive squares in only one way, i.e., 23435281 + 3258025 = 4841^2 + 1805^2 .
It is an unprimeable number.
It is a polite number, since it can be written as a sum of consecutive naturals, namely, 6673325 + ... + 6673328.
Almost surely, 226693306 is an apocalyptic number.
26693306 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(13346656).
26693306 is a wasteful number, since it uses less digits than its factorization.
26693306 is an odious number, because the sum of its binary digits is odd.
The sum of its prime factors is 13346655.
The product of its (nonzero) digits is 34992, while the sum is 35.
The square root of 26693306 is about 5166.5564934490. The cubic root of 26693306 is about 298.8597680236.
The spelling of 26693306 in words is "twenty-six million, six hundred ninety-three thousand, three hundred six".
